The black UL94 V-0 insulator and push-pull fastening make this a straightforward board-to-board interconnect for signal and low-power distribution inside an enclosure. The 0.100\" pitch and matching 0.100\" row spacing land on the legacy 2.54 mm grid — the footprint is standard across the BERGSTIK II family, so a board laid out for any dual-row 0.100\" header accepts this 28-position variant without a layout change. 5 A per circuit at 110 V is signal-level current. Each pin carries enough for logic-level power (5 V, 12 V, 24 V) and I/O lines, but the tin plating — even at 100 µ\" — limits the connector to moderate mating cycles, typically 50 to 100 mates. The push-pull fastening relies on the contact friction alone, so the assembly should be in a low-vibration environment or secured by the enclosure.","metaTitle":"Amphenol BERGSTIK II 92634-428HLF, 28-pos 0.100\" Header","metaDescription":"Amphenol ICC BERGSTIK II 92634-428HLF, 28-position dual-row 0.100\" pitch right-angle through-hole unshrouded header, 5 A, 110 V, tin-plated, UL94 V-0.","metaKeywords":null},"attributes":{"series":null,"packageCase":null,"mountingType":null,"rohsStatus":null,"productStatus":"Active","categoryPath":["Pin Headers, Sockets & Housings"],"specifications":{"Style":"Board to Board","title":"92634-428HLF","Series":"BERGSTIK® II","Package":"Bag","Shrouding":"Unshrouded","Termination":"Solder","Contact Type":"Male Pin","Contact Shape":"Square","Mounting Type":"Through Hole, Right Angle","Connector Type":"Header","Fastening Type":"Push-Pull","Number of Rows":"2","Pitch - Mating":"0.100\\\" (2.54mm)","Voltage Rating":"110V","Contact Material":"Phosphor Bronze","Insulation Color":"Black","Insulation Height":"0.190\\\" (4.83mm)","Base Product Number":"92634","Number of Positions":"28","Row Spacing - Mating":"0.100\\\" (2.54mm)","Contact Finish - Post":"Tin","Contact Length - Post":"0.318\\\" (8.08mm)","Current Rating (Amps)":"5A","Contact Finish - Mating":"Tin","Contact Length - Mating":"0.318\\\" (8.08mm)","Number of Positions Loaded":"All","Material Flammability Rating":"UL94 V-0","Contact Finish Thickness - Mating":"100.0µin (2.54µm)"}},"commercial":{"minOrderQty":null,"leadTime":null,"referencePrice":"$2.5380","priceTiers":null},"links":{"datasheetUrl":"https://cdn.icsourcedirect.com/f07eb009696ffe298bd4359a478f2e44.pdf","sourceUrl":null,"alternativesUrl":"https://icsourcedirect.com/api/mcp/products/92634-428HLF/alternatives.json"},"ai":{"faq":[{"question":"What is the pitch of the 92634-428HLF?","answer":"The 92634-428HLF uses a 0.100\" (2.54 mm) pitch on both the pin-to-pin spacing and the row-to-row spacing."},{"question":"Is the 92634-428HLF RoHS compliant?","answer":"The 92634-428HLF is listed with RoHS compliance as part of the BERGSTIK II series.
